Vacancy Details — Total 917 Posts
| Post Name | Vacancies | Qualification | Salary |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sub Registrar, Assistant Prosecuting Officer (Transport) | — | Bachelor Degree in Law (LLB) | — |
| District Basik Shiksha Adhikari/ Associate DIOS and Other equivalent administrative posts, District Administrative Officer | — | Master Degree in Any Subject | — |
| District Cane Officer, U.P. Agriculture Service Group 'B' (Development Branch) | — | Bachelor Degree in Agriculture | — |
| District Audit Officer (Revenue Audit) | — | Bachelor Degree in Commerce | — |
| Assistant Controller Legal Measurement (Grade-I) / Assistant Controller Legal Measurement (Grade-II) | — | Bachelor Degree in Science with Physics or Mechanical Engineering as one subject | — |
| Assistant Director Industries (Marketing), Assistant Director Industries (Handloom) | — | Master Degree in Arts, Science or Commerce or Technology or Post Bachelor Degree in Textile Industries of any recognized Institute or minimum Graduation Degree in Textile Technology | — |
| Assistant Labour Commissioner | — | Bachelor Degree in Arts with Sociology or Economics as a subject or Commerce/Law | — |
| District Programme Officer | — | Bachelor Degree in Sociology or Social Science or Home Science or Social Work | — |
| Senior Lecturer, DIET | — | Master Degree with B.Ed. | — |
| District Probation Officer | — | Master Degree in Psychology or Sociology or Social Work or any qualification equivalent thereto or Post Graduate Diploma in any Branch of Social Work from any recognised Institute of Social Work | — |
| Designated Officer / Food Safety Officer | — | Master Degree in Chemistry as one of the subjects from a University established by law in India or a qualification recognised by the Government as equivalent thereto, or Bachelor’s Degree in Food Technology or Dairy Technology or Biotechnology or Oil Technology or Agricultural Science or Veterinary Sciences or Bio-Chemistry or Microbiology or Master Degree in Chemistry or Degree in Medicine | — |
| Statistical officer | — | Master Degree in Mathematics or Mathematical Statistics or Statistics or Agricultural Statistics | — |
| Information Officers / District Information Officer / Script Writer / Feature Writers / Incharge, English | — | Bachelor degree with Hindi as one of the subject and Diploma in Journalism or 5 Years Journalistic experience | — |
| Principals, Government Intermediate Colleges (For Boys or Girls) | — | Master Degree in Any Subject with L.T. Diploma of the Department of Education, Uttar Pradesh, or B.T. or B.Ed. or an equivalent Degree of a University and 5 Year Teaching Experience | — |
| Labour Enforcement Officer | — | Bachelor Degree with Economics or Sociology or commerce and Post Graduate Diploma or Master Degree in Law / Labour relation / Labour welfare / Labour Law / Commerce / Sociology / Social work / Social welfare / Trade Management / Personnel Management | — |
| Assistant Forest Conservator | — | Bachelor Degree with at least one of the subject namely Botany, Zoology, Chemistry, Physics, Mathematics, Geology, Forestry, Statistics or a Bachelor’s degree in Agriculture or Bachelor’s degree in Engineering | — |
| Range Officer | — | Bachelor Degree with two or more of the subjects, namely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, Botany, Zoology, Forestry, Geology, Agriculture, Statistics, Horticulture and Environment or Bachelor’s Degree in Agriculture or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or Bachelor’s degree in Veterinary Science | — |

Application Fee
| General | 125 |
| OBC | 125 |
| SC | 65 |
| ST | 65 |
| PH / / / PwD | 25 |
Age Limit & Relaxation
| Minimum Age | 21 Years |
| Maximum Age | 40 Years |
| Age Cutoff Date | 01/07/2018 |
| Relaxation (OBC) | 3 years |
| Relaxation (SC/ST) | 5 years |
| Relaxation (PWD) | 10 years |
* Age relaxation is applicable as per government rules for reserved categories.

Physical Standards & Medical Requirements
| Minimum Height | Male: 163 CMS, Female: 150 CMS |
| Chest Measurement | Male Only: 79-84 CMS |
